【CSS3文件图标按钮点击特效】是一个集合了实用和创新的网页设计元素,它利用了CSS3的强大功能来实现各种动态效果,为用户提供更丰富的交互体验。在这个压缩包中,包含了一个名为“jiaoben7936”的文件,这可能是一个HTML文件或者CSS样式表,用于展示和实现所述的特效。 CSS3是CSS(层叠样式表)的最新版本,它引入了许多新特性,使得网页设计更为动态和生动。在这个CSS3文件图标按钮点击特效中,我们可以期待以下几个关键知识点: 1. **图标库集成**:很可能使用了如Font Awesome、Ionicons或Material Design Icons等图标库,通过字体图标技术将矢量图形嵌入网页,可自适应不同分辨率,同时支持颜色和大小的调整。 2. **伪类选择器**:CSS3的`:hover`、`:active`和`:focus`伪类选择器用于在鼠标悬停、按下和获取焦点时改变按钮的样式,提供反馈感。 3. **过渡效果**:使用`transition`属性定义元素在不同状态间转换时的动画效果,如颜色变化、大小缩放或透明度调整。 4. **变换(Transform)**:通过`transform`属性实现元素的旋转、平移、缩放和倾斜等视觉变化,增强点击按钮时的动态效果。 5. **动画(Animation)**:CSS3的`@keyframes`规则允许创建复杂的动画序列,可能用于按钮点击后的扩展、收缩或其他动态行为。 6. **响应式设计**:为了适应不同设备的屏幕尺寸,可能使用媒体查询(`@media`)来确保按钮在手机、平板和桌面等设备上都能正确显示和交互。 7. **jQuery整合**:虽然标签中提及jQuery特效,但在描述中提到这个特效可以“完美运行”,没有明确依赖jQuery。如果确实使用了jQuery,那么可能是利用它简化JavaScript操作,如事件处理和动画效果。 8. **自定义事件**:可能通过JavaScript或jQuery添加了自定义的点击事件,以便在按钮被点击后执行特定的功能,如加载内容、发送AJAX请求等。 9. **可访问性(Accessibility)**:一个优秀的网页设计要考虑所有用户的需求,包括视障人士。这个特效可能会确保按钮在辅助技术下依然可用,如合理使用`tabindex`和`aria`属性。 10. **易用性和可维护性**:考虑到描述中提到的“可以二次修改”,设计者可能已经注意到了代码的组织结构和注释,便于后期修改和扩展。 通过学习和理解这些知识点,开发者不仅可以掌握如何创建吸引人的按钮效果,还能提升网页设计的技能和用户体验的考量,从而在实际项目中应用。
- 1
- 粉丝: 3w+
- 资源: 5852
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助